titleOfInvention Labeling liquids
abstract A method includes identifying a liquid within a vessel using an object located in the liquid that is not attached to the vessel. The object is, for example, a metal plate inscribed with an identifier, such as the name and strength of a medical solution. The plate rests against the bottom of the vessel, and the liquid is identified by reading the name through the liquid. A method of forming a label includes inscribing a metal object configured for placement within a vessel with the name and strength of a liquid medical solution, for example, laser etching a stainless steel plate. A label includes a metal plate configured for placement within a vessel and having a name and a strength of a liquid medical solution inscribed thereon. The plate includes, for example, stainless steel, and does not include an adhesive or have a fastener interface to receive a mechanical fastener.
